Product Description

Tim Williams' Circuit Designer's Companion provides a unique masterclass in practical electronic design that draws on his considerable experience as a consultant and design engineer. As well as introducing key areas of design with insider's knowledge, Tim focuses on the art of designing circuits so that every production model will perform its specified function - and no other unwanted function - reliably over its lifetime.

The combination of design alchemy and awareness of commercial and manufacturing factors makes this an essential companion for the professional electronics designer. Topics covered include analog and digital circuits, component types, power supplies and printed circuit board design.

The second edition includes new material on microcontrollers, surface mount processes, power semiconductors and interfaces, bringing this classic work up to date for a new generation of designers.

When it comes to translating a paper design into a physical circuit you need this book. It addresses all the practical problems that you may come across and many that you had not thought about. All the things that you were never told about at college but prevent you making reliable, repeatable circuits are here.

An excellent book that every electronic engineer or student should have on his bookshelf and constantly refer to.

Tim Williams is without doubt one of the best authors I have read on the subject of electronics. I use this book regularly for its depth of explanation, clarity, good diagramming and its focus on practical aspects of circuit design. This book as an accompaniment to Art of Electronics is the perfect combination for any electronics enthusiast. An excellent piece of work...!!!
